NOTE

If desired, the Gateway can always be wall-mounted, regardless of the
types of AERCO equipment being used. However, signaling wire
lengths must not exceed 50 feet for RS232 and 3000 feet for RS485
networks.

• Benchmark Series Boilers: XPC Gateway can be installed behind the front panel door of the

Benchmark below the Input/Output (I/O) Box.

• KC1000 Series Boilers or Heaters: XPC Gateway can be installed on the left side of the unit

above the Input/Output (I/O) Box.

• Boiler Management System (BMS/BMS II): XPC Gateway is normally mounted on a wall in

close proximity to the BMS.

• Indirect-Fired Heaters with ECS Control System: Gateway is normally wall-mounted.
• Modulex Boilers equipped with Boiler Control Modules (BCMs).

The Gateway is powered by 24 VAC, 50/60 Hz, single-phase, 20 VAC. Power and Input/Output
(I/O) signal connections are made via four grommetted cutouts (one on each side and two on
the bottom surface of the Gateway enclosure. I/O signal wiring is routed through the left-side and
bottom-left cutouts of the Gateway enclosure. Connection to the Lon module is accomplished via
the bottom-right cutout. Input power wiring (24 VAC, 50/60 Hz) and earth ground wire is routed
through the right-side cutout of the enclosure to minimize noise on the signal wiring.
